One UI 5.0/5.1 is the latest version of Samsung’s mobile user interface, based on the Android 13 operating system. It offers several new features that are designed to make using your phone easier and more efficient.
However, some users still prefer the older OneUI 4.0 over, the newer one. For some, the high degree of customization is too much to deal with. Along the same lines, others have complained of a few bugs and underlying issues. Likewise, some apps are still not compatible with the latest Android update. So if you also face such issues, there’s a handy way out. You could easily downgrade your Galaxy S21 Ultra from One UI 5.0/5.1 to 4.0 i.e. from Android 13 to 12. Downgrade Galaxy S21 Ultra One UI 5.0/5.1 to 4.0 | Rollback Android 13 to 12
The entire instructions have been broken down into separate sections for ease of understanding. Follow along in the exact same sequence as mentioned.
STEP 1: Take a Device Backup
To begin with, take a backup of all the data on your device. This is because the below downgrade process might wipe off all the data.
STEP 2: Install Odin
Next up, install the Odin Tool on your PC. This will be used to install the downgrade firmware onto your device.

STEP 3: Download the Rollback Firmware
Likewise, download the rollback firmware for your device. This will help you to downgrade your Galaxy S21 Ultra from One UI 5.0/5.1 to 4.0 i.e. from Android 13 to 12. You could download the Android 13 firmware using the Frija Tool or the Samfirm tool. Just make sure to download the firmware corresponding to your region only.

STEP 4: Boot Samsung Galaxy S21 Ultra to Download Mode
Along the same lines, you will have to boot your device to the Download Mode. To do so, Power off your device. Then press and hold the Volume Down + Volume Up together and connect your device to the PC via USB cable. As soon as you see the Download Mode, release all the keys. Finally, use the Volume Up key to select the OK option. That’s it. Your Galaxy S21 Ultra will now be booted to the Download Mode.

STEP 5: Downgrade Galaxy S21 Ultra One UI 5.0/5.1 to 4.0
Now that you have carried out the above four steps, you may start off with the downgrade process.
- To begin with, extract the downgrade firmware onto your PC. You should get the AP, BL, CP, CSC, and Home CSC files in the .tar.md5 format.

- Then launch the Odin Tool and connect your device to the PC via USB cable. Make sure that it is booted to Download Mode.
- As soon as the connection is established, Odin’s ID: COM port will be highlighted. This means that the tool has successfully identified your device in the Download Mode.

- It’s now time to load the firmware files to Odin. So first of all, click on the tool’s BL button and load the BL firmware file.
- Likewise, do the same for the AP, CP, and CSC. Do keep in mind that you should load the Home CSC file and not the normal one under the CSC section.
- Once you have loaded all the firmware files, go to the Options section of Odin. Now enable the ‘Auto Reboot’ and ‘F.Reset Time’ options.

- When that is done, hit the Start button and wait for the installation to complete.
- Once done, the tool will display the PASS message and your device will reboot to the Android 12 OS.

- You may now disconnect the device from the PC and close the Odin Tool.
